Introduction

A running course planner is essential for anyone serious about their running journey. Whether you're a beginner looking to establish a routine or an experienced runner aiming for a new personal best, having a structured plan can make all the difference. With a running course planner, you can create and visualize your training routes, set specific distance and time goals, and monitor your improvement over time. This tool is not only beneficial for planning your runs but also for maintaining motivation and accountability.

Here are some key features and benefits of using a running course planner:
  • Route Mapping: Easily design your running routes based on distance, terrain, and personal preferences.
  • Goal Setting: Set achievable goals, whether it's completing a 5K, half-marathon, or marathon.
  • Progress Tracking: Keep track of your runs, including distance, time, and pace, to see your improvement.
  • Motivation: Having a plan can help keep you motivated and on track with your training.
  • Community: Many planners offer features to connect with other runners for support and encouragement.

FAQs

How can I choose the best running course planner for my needs?

Consider your running goals, the features you need (like route mapping and progress tracking), and whether you prefer a digital or physical planner.

What are the key features to look for when selecting a running course planner?

Look for features such as customizable route mapping, goal setting, progress tracking, and user-friendly design.

Are there any common mistakes people make when using a running course planner?

Common mistakes include setting unrealistic goals, not tracking progress regularly, and failing to adjust plans based on performance.

Can a running course planner help improve my performance?

Yes, by providing structure and tracking your progress, a planner can help you identify areas for improvement and keep you motivated.

Is it better to use a digital or physical running course planner?

It depends on personal preference; digital planners offer convenience and tracking features, while physical planners can be more tangible and satisfying to use.
